Join Our Team as a Host Home Provider!

Are you looking for a fulfilling work opportunity that allows you to make a significant difference in someone's life? Become a Host Home / Shared Living provider with Mosaic at Home! Enjoy an average annual income of $80,000 (federally tax-free) plus room and board. You must reside in Iowa and either own or rent your home.

For nearly 40 years, Mosaic has been dedicated to enhancing the quality of life for individuals with disabilities through our shared living services. This role not only provides essential support but also offers a rewarding career path!

As a Host Home Provider, you will open your home to an individual with a disability, creating a safe and healthy environment. Your role involves mentoring and assisting with daily living tasks to help the individual cultivate life skills and foster independence.

We strive to match you with individuals whose needs align with the support you wish to offer. This can range from minimal assistance, such as budgeting and medication management, to comprehensive support, including personal care. The income will correspond to the level of support provided.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Support daily living tasks, including cooking, cleaning, and laundry.
  • Assist with skill acquisition and medication administration.
  • Accompany individuals to medical appointments and support overall health and well-being.
  • Document daily activities using a web-based case management application.
  • Foster community inclusion and social opportunities for the individual.
  • Ensure compliance with all state and agency policies and procedures.
  • Communicate effectively with team members as necessary.
  • Provide necessary transportation.

Additonal Responsibilities (Based on Preference):

  • Assist with personal care such as bathing, toileting, and feeding.
  • Support medical protocols, including those for seizures or feeding tubes.
  • Care for individuals with complex physical or medical needs.
  • Potential support for behavioral issues as needed.

Requirements:

  • Must be a resident of Iowa.
  • Valid driver's license, auto insurance, and current vehicle registration are required.
  • Active home or renters insurance.
  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Experience is preferred but not mandatory.
  • Reliable internet access and computer skills are essential.
  • Willingness to complete all state-mandated training.
  • Maintain an environmentally safe and clean residence.
  • Ability to pass State/Federal background checks.
